Vallø Castle: A Historical Gem
Vallø Castle stands as a testament to Denmark’s regal past. Originally founded in the 16th century, it was repurposed after a fire in 1893, ensuring the preservation of its historic character.
The castle features striking red-brick architecture, pointed turrets, and a picturesque moat. Historically significant, it once served as a home for noble spinsters, initiated by Queen Sophie Magdalene in 1737, to support unmarried daughters of royalty.

Visitors can access the central courtyard and the surrounding nature. The castle's unique history is a draw for tourists, families, and history enthusiasts.
